Abstract

PURPOSE: To reduce the defect in an electro-unite tube by detecting the position mark, which is applied to the welded portion of the tube, so that the position of an annealing coil after the welding operation is controlled.
CONSTITUTION: The start and terminal ends of the welded portion of an electro- unite tube 1 are detected by an industrial TV so that magnetic position marks 9 and so on are applied to the tube 1 through a controller 11 and a magnetizer 8. Those marks are detected by a Hall element 12, which is placed at a preset position, and the torsion in the tube 1 is calculated by an arithmetic device 13 so that an annealing coil 5 is positioned to face the welded portion through a controlling circuit 14. By the automatic position control of the coil 5, the datisfactory annealing operation is performed to reduce generation of a defective electro-unite tube. The detected signal of the mark 9 by a Hall element 15 is compared by a comparator circuit 17 with the output of the circuit 14 so that warning signals are generated is case the position discrepancy is large with respect to the welding portion of the coil 5.
